How to Start a Conference Call on iPhone
To start a conference call on your iPhone, you can follow these steps: 1. Open the Phone app on your iPhone. 2. Make a call to the first person. 3. Once the first person answers, tap the “Add Call” button. 4. Now, you can call another person. 5. After they answer, tap “Merge Calls.” 6. You can keep adding more people by repeating steps 3-5!
Limitations of Group Calls on iPhone
Your iPhone can only handle a certain number of people on a call at one time. Here are some important limits to know:
Caller Limit | Group Type |
---|---|
Up to 5 people | Regular iPhone users |
Up to 32 people | Using FaceTime |
This means if you just want to talk to friends, you can call up to 5 people. But if you are using FaceTime, you can have a big party of 32 people!

How to do a group conference call on iPhone?
To make a group conference call on your iPhone, follow these simple steps:
1. Open the Phone app: Tap on the green phone icon on your home screen.
2. Call the first person: Dial the number of the first person you want to include in your call and press the green call button.
3. Add another person: Once the first call is connected, look for the Add Call button, which looks like a plus sign (+). Tap it.
4. Dial the second person: Enter the phone number of the second person you want to call and press the call button.
5. Merge the calls: After the second person answers, you will see an option to Merge Calls. Tap it, and now all three of you will be on the same call.
6. Add more people: If you want to add more callers, tap on Add Call again and repeat the process for each additional person you want to include.
7. Manage the call: You can see all active callers and where you can manage them, like disconnecting one person if needed.

Managing Your Conference Call
During the conference call, you can manage how you talk to each participant. Here’s what you can do to keep your call organized:
- Tap on the i info button to see the list of people on the call.
- Disconnect any participant by tapping the red button next to their name.
- To go back to an individual call, tap their name to speak privately with them.

How many participants can I have on a conference call?
On an iPhone, you can have up to five participants, including yourself, in a conference call. This means you can talk to a total of four other people at the same time. If you need to include more than five people, you would have to use other apps or services designed for larger group calls.
